The main characters involved in the conflict in The Chronicles of Narnia are the Pevensie siblings (Peter, Susan, Edmund, and Lucy) who are transported to Narnia and must navigate the battles between good (Aslan and his followers) and evil (the White Witch and her minions). Other key characters like Mr. Tumnus, Mr. Beaver, and Prince Caspian also play important roles in the conflicts that unfold throughout the series.
In C.S. Lewis's "The Chronicles of Narnia" series, Narnia is not discovered in the traditional sense. It is a magical world that characters stumble upon through portals or by being summoned by Aslan, the great lion. The discovery of Narnia is often a result of characters' courage, curiosity, or fate.
The narrator of "The Chronicles of Narnia" is typically an omniscient third-person narrator who recounts the events of the story and provides insight into the characters and world of Narnia.
